Practical Designer Notes: Testing and Licensing

Before using Automation Icons for a client project, I always recommend testing it in black and white to see how it holds up without color. Checking contrast on light and dark backgrounds is also essential, especially if the icons will be used in a variety of contexts.

Previewing the icons at different sizes and placing them on real mockups helps identify potential issues early on. If the set includes PNG transparency or SVG vector files, inspecting those is crucial for ensuring they work well in both digital and print formats.

Comparing the icons with different font styles—such as serif, sans serif, or script fonts—can reveal how they interact visually. This is especially relevant for projects involving Canva templates, Cricut projects, or sublimation designs where text and icons often appear together.

Finally, always confirm the commercial license before using Automation Icons for a client or business project. This ensures that you have the right to use the design assets in a professional setting without legal complications.
